Prince Georges County Visits MCPS
Prince George's County Public Schools (PGCPS) is in the process of revitalizing its school library media program. On November 30th, the PGCPS school library media team visited a few MCPS exemplary school library media programs. The SLMP team from PGCPS and MCPS visited the Professional Library, the Video Library, Churchill HS, Newport Mill MS, and Chevy Chase ES. The visitors were very impressed with the services MCPS provides, as well as the evident collaborative planning and integrated instruction that was observed at each school. 2005 Vendor Day--A Huge Success
Office of Strategic Technologies and Accountability partnered with School Library Media Programs to pull off a well-organized event on January 13, 2005. Over 30 vendors displayed and/or presented their products to over 185 Montgomery County Public School staff, including instructional specialists, library media specialists, and teachers. The purpose of the event was to evaluate the latest educational resources in order to make informed purchasing decisions.
